Lately I have been seeing the following errors from memcached
[fa...@1246486554.949771] mcm_get_line():1542: memcache(4) protocol error:
no \r before \n
[fa...@1246486554.949771] mcm_get_line():1542: memcache(4) protocol error:
no \r before \n
[fa...@1246486554.949771] mcm_fetch_cmd():1154: memcache(4) protocol error:
protocol, expected a response
[fa...@1246486554.953771] mcm_server_send_cmd():2706: failed to send command
to the memcache server: Bad address: Bad address

I am using the latest Django from trunk, libmemcache-1.4.0.rc2,
cmemcache-0.95. I also searched over Google and it seems like a mystery of
how and why it happens. At then end they fall back to python-memcached even
though it's slower.

Anyone know what the problem is?
I wasn't able to reproduce it so it's hard to track down.
